Beaconhouse School System Khyber Campus 4.21

4.7 star(s) from 77 votes
Peshawar, 25000
Pakistan

About Beaconhouse School System Khyber Campus

Beaconhouse School System Khyber Campus Beaconhouse School System Khyber Campus is a well known place listed as School in Peshawar ,

Contact Details & Working Hours